The present invention relates to the field of cancer. More specifically, the present invention provides methods and compositions useful for assessing prostate cancer in a patient. In a specific embodiment, a method for predicting metastasis in a prostate cancer patient comprises the steps of (a) genotyping the ASPN D repeat domain length in both alleles of the patient using a polymerase chain reaction; (b) predicting metastasis in the patient if the ASPND repeat domain length is 13 in one allele and 14 in the other allele or have at least one allele with 14 D repeats as compared to other common allelic genotypes; and (c) predicting no metastasis in the patient if the ASPN D repeat domain length is 13 in both alleles as compared to other allelic genotypes.
